Problems with Chevrolet Captiva. GM & Dealer unresponsive

I have some issues which cannot be corrected. I did not check them before buying.

Suspension is hard

gear shift cruder(worse than tata spacio)

unsettled ride quality



But these problems have risen after sometime...

Windshield whitening during rain at night on the outside – this is not a misting problem (not able to show it to dealer); need to wipe with a cloth using considerable amount of force to get it clean again. (Dealer polished the glass – now filled with scratches)

Steering wobbling; excessive during braking.

Steering pulls to the right on sudden acceleration.

Dashboard and panel noise during acceleration.

Poor braking quality – braking is not gradual; there is no response and suddenly I get heavy braking.



What am I supposed to do...

Will be thankful for any sugestion from your end.

Get the car serviced at a competent independent garage. How many kms has the car done? Guess the clutch is due for a change. Check the suspension bushes, brake pads and when you get the wheel alignment done, do make it a point to balance and have them rotated.

Naveen,

Firstly, how many kms has your SUV run?

Second, drive a well-maintained Captiva to compare the gear shift, ride quality & suspension to your SUV.

Quote:
Originally Posted by naveenangels View Post
Steering wobbling; excessive during braking.
Either your wheels need balancing & alignment, or your brake discs / pads are uneven.

Quote:
Steering pulls to the right on sudden acceleration.
That's the torque steer

Quote:
Poor braking quality – braking is not gradual; there is no response and suddenly I get heavy braking.
Again, compare to another Captiva and gauge if its a problem with your car, or that's how you find all Captivas.
